前言 在一些复杂的异步逻辑或多事件监听的情况下,传统事件监听方式会让代码变得比较难以维护和扩展。 本文讲述一种以同步书写代码的方式实现事件监听,可以像处理同步代码一样,顺序执行异步操作,使事件监听和处理流程变得更加直…
2024/11/14 8:00:161.我现在用python编写了一个自动化测试的框架,但是这个自动化框架仅是部署在我的本地电脑中,在实际的公司的运用场景中,自动化测试框架应该是部署在云服务器上,例如部署在Linux服务器上,然后把自动化框架部署在Jenkins…
2024/11/14 10:44:32文章目录 第22章 记录架构22.1 架构文档的用途和受众22.2 符号表示22.3 视图模块视图组件和连接器视图C&C 视图的符号表示 分配视图质量视图 22.4 组合视图22.5 记录行为22.6 视图之外22.7 记录基本原理22.8 架构的利益相关者22.9 实际考虑建模工具在线文档、超文本和维基遵…
2024/11/14 4:44:08目录 题目:三数之和 1. 题目解析 2. 算法原理 ①. 暴力枚举 ②. 双指针算法 不漏的处理: 去重处理: 固定一个数 a 的优化: 3. 代码实现 Ⅰ. 暴力枚举(会超时 O(N)) Ⅱ.…
2024/11/14 2:37:47一,百度一面:1、给一个函数,返回 0 和 1,概率为 p 和 1-p,请你实现一个函数,使得返回 01 概率一样。2、10 亿个 url,每个 url 大小小于 56B,要求去重,内存 4G。3、把一个…
2024/11/14 9:39:21 人评论 次浏览onready和onload的区别 1.onready比onload先执行 执行时间 window.onload必须等到页面内包括图片的所有元素加载完毕后才能执行。 $(document).ready()是DOM结构绘制完毕后就执行,不必等到加载完毕。 2.onload只执行最后一个而onready可以执行多个。 编写个数不…
2024/11/14 8:48:55 人评论 次浏览计算机组成原理习题与解答第七章 (6页)本资源提供全文预览,点击全文预览即可全文预览,如果喜欢文档就下载吧,查找使用更方便哦!11.9 积分9按下面的要求写出程序的框架1数据段的位置从0E000H开始,数据段中定义一个100字节的数组&am…
2024/11/14 8:22:30 人评论 次浏览今天测试将加密的数据库还原到另外一台服务器,执行解密代码的时候出现下面的错误信息: Msg 15581, Level 16, State 3, Line 1 Please create a master key in the database or open themaster key in the session before performing this operation. 解…
2024/11/14 7:20:17 人评论 次浏览这道题一定要读清题意,读懂题的话很好想,没读懂的话就悲剧了。。。。。 题目中最后说,只有n条边。由于共n1个点,仅有n条边,而且题目中说了,保证每个点都是可达的,所以必然是一颗树,而…
2024/11/14 11:07:20 人评论 次浏览“在员工名单中输入了利用员工生日计算出年龄的函数,但是结果居然是0。”如果没有完全掌握在 Excel 中处理日期的基本方法,就会发生这样的事情。在本章中,我将告诉大家在Excel 中输入日期的方法,以及时间数据的特性。首先来看一下…
2024/11/14 11:06:19 人评论 次浏览[HEOI2016/TJOI2016]排序 前言 看见这题后立马用 fhqtreap\rm fhq\,treapfhqtreap 搞了一个启发式合并,以为是对的,结果发现复杂度假了。 然后我不禁思索:为什么线段树合并就是对的呢?本质上区别不大啊? 于是探究了…
2024/11/14 11:05:46 人评论 次浏览由于工作中需要单台服务器或者双台服务器搭建开发k8s测试环境,如下是具体的搭建过程 #关闭防火墙 systemctl stop firewalld && systemctl disable firewalld#关闭selinux sed -i s/^SELINUX.*/SELINUXdisabled/ /etc/selinux/config && setenfor…
2024/11/14 11:04:42 人评论 次浏览1 查询集 : 指数据查询的集合 原始查询集: 不经过任何过滤返回的结果为原始查询集数据查询集: 将原始查询集经过条件的筛选最终返回的结果查询过滤器: 过滤器功能cls.query.filter(类名.属性名 条件操作符 条件)过滤特定条件,返回…
2024/11/14 11:04:11 人评论 次浏览绘制出现混乱问题 加载数据的时候,数据小的时候没有问题,当数据大的时候,就出现数据混乱; 最后找到的原因是 下标我传入的是 类型是:Uint8Array 发现当它保存的数大于255时就会变小,原因是Uint8Array 是8…
2024/11/14 11:03:41 人评论 次浏览封装封装可以隐藏实现细节,使得代码模块化它们的目的都是为了——代码重用继承它可以使用现有类的所有功能(方法),并在无需重新编写原来的类的情况下对这些功能进行扩展。通过继承创建的新类称为“子类”或“派生类”。被继承的类称为“基类”、“父类”…
2024/11/14 10:57:13 人评论 次浏览/*** 读取流并拼接转换成字符串** param is* 流* param encode* 字符集编码 null的时候为gb2312* return 转换后的字符串* throws IOException*/public static String readInputStream(InputStream is, String encode)throws IOException {if (encode …
2024/11/14 10:54:03 人评论 次浏览根据上一博文我们了解到在MySQL群集中主从复制服务详解,本文将结合MySQL服务器主从复制同步服务实现读写分离操作。 为什么要实现读写分离操作? 在MySQL数据库中,在存储数据过程中,我们需要为不同数据类型以及表类型引用不同的存…
2024/11/12 11:39:58 人评论 次浏览没想到openGL ES 2.0和1.x之间的差别那么大,而市面上介绍2.0的资料又很少。 说说问题:怎么向shader中的struct传数据? 直接说答案:struct不提供一次全部赋值的方法,只能一个一个数据传入。 比如: struct …
2024/11/12 11:39:27 人评论 次浏览1006 换个格式输出整数 (15 分) 让我们用字母 B 来表示“百”、字母 S 表示“十”,用 12…n 来表示不为零的个位数字 n(<10),换个格式来输出任一个不超过 3 位的正整数。例如 234 应该被输出为 BBSSS1234ÿ…
2024/11/14 10:58:13 人评论 次浏览“很多时候,极限状态都是不可取的。一无所有的‘0’和极尽完满的‘100’都不见得是发展历程中最有利的状态。”经过这些年的沉淀,我们看到,这个市场在逐步地走向规范,用户的需求开始显现出来,并跟中国实际结合的概念开…
2024/11/14 10:57:25 人评论 次浏览